Sunglasses giant can't see way ahead


13.03.09

The world's biggest maker of designer sunglasses is suffering from the economic storm clouds.

Milan-based Luxottica, which makes shades for Ray-Ban, Prada and a host of other designer labels, said the outlook was so uncertain that it could not give any forecasts on its future profits.
